Output e17016e22ec0c44b1bd50a5b6ea4102434774fd2df1f9a41d11cd11763ec61f6:3

value
28890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42064d9336b03d5bd23284d8ca763710c3018e02 OP_EQUAL
address
37i859TPo7t8uUScPM6rXhwqyButKU9FVc
transaction
e17016e22ec0c44b1bd50a5b6ea4102434774fd2df1f9a41d11cd11763ec61f6
spent
true